What does the Sierra Nevada mountains look like? T he Sierra Nevada is an asymmetrical range with its crest and high peaks decidedly toward the east. The peaks range from 11,000 to 14,000 feet (3,350 to 4,270 metres) above sea level, with Mount Whitney, at 14,494 feet (4,418 metres), the highest peak in the coterminous United States.

What percentage of the population of Sierra Vista is Hispanic?

Additionally, more than a quarter of the population of Sierra Vista are of Hispanic or Latino origin, and 14% of the population also speak Spanish. Is Sierra Vista a city?

Located in the state of Arizona, Sierra Vista is a mid-sized city with a population of 44,381 residents. If we take a look at the last Census, the vast majority of the population falls within one racial group (77% White). Given that fact, Sierra Vista could be considered less diverse than other cities.

How much rain does Sierra Vista get?

August is the rainiest month in Sierra Vista with 11.6 days of rain, and May is the driest month with only 1.5 rainy days. There are 53.2 rainy days annually in Sierra Vista, which is rainier than most places in Arizona.

How many days of precipitation does Sierra Vista get?

Sierra Vista gets some kind of precipitation, on average, 53 days per year. Precipitation is rain, snow, sleet, or hail that falls to the ground. In order for precipitation to be counted you have to get at least .01 inches on the ground to measure.

What is the wettest month in Sierra Vista?

August is the wettest month in Sierra Vista with 3.7 inches of rain, and the driest month is May with 0.3 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 50% of yearly precipitation and 9% occurs in Summer,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 15.2 inches in Sierra Vista means that it is wetter than most places in Arizona.

What is the description of the long-term pattern of weather in a place?

Most people think of weather in terms of temperature, humidity, precipitation, cloudiness, brightness, visibility, wind, and atmospheric pressure. Climate is the description of the long-term pattern of weather in a place.
